Welcome to the Gridwhistle team!

Our crossword generator, Clueforge, builds daily grids from the themed wordlists in the shared vault. Most of your first week is just poking at the fill engine and reading old puzzles — don't stress. One thing you do need right away: access to the wordlist vault, which is locked behind a shared recovery credential. To unlock it on your first login, enter the passphrase below.

recovery phrase for fajeg-kawep: druix-gorius-briax-ulaeth-fraox-lammir-pelox-jormir-pelwyn-julir

## Ticket: Drift in SheetForge export workers

So the memory spikes we chased last week? Turns out prod workers still have the old chunk size while staging got the new streaming config — classic drift. That's why exports over 50k rows balloon in prod only. Fix is to realign prod with the manifest. For review, here's what the workers should be running.

service settings:
RALDOR_PIN=0354
RALDOR_METRICS_HOST=metrics.raldor.zemvarworks.corp
RALDOR_LOG_LEVEL=info
RALDOR_TENANT=gorys

Facilities Ticket — Basement Archive Room

Hey team, the archive room door down in B2 at the Harwick Annex keeps sticking again, and the motion light inside is dead. Can someone take a look this week? Records crew needs in daily for the Lenthall project files. If you need access before the fix, use the pass below.

turnstile pass: bdg-YEOZLM-79341408

Capacity note — dependency pinning, Larkfall stack.

Unpinned transitive deps caused two surprise image rebuilds last quarter, each doubling registry pull traffic during peak. Policy now: pin everything in lockfiles, refresh on a fixed cadence, never during deploy windows. Budget headroom assumes pinned builds only. If the resolver cache evicts early, rebuild storms return. On-call: check cadence before bumping anything. Current cadence and cache limits follow.

limits module of kafof-bafop:
TIERS = {
    "kasdor": 338,
    "brivan": 119,
}